Difficulty Opening or Closing Your Mouth



Experiencing trouble opening or shutting your mouth is a clear indication that you need to consult an oral doctor quickly. This symptom can be an indicator of various underlying oral health problems that call for prompt interest.

Here are five possible causes for your trouble in opening up or closing your mouth:

- Temporomandibular Joint (TMJ) Disorder: TMJ condition affects the joint that attaches your jawbone to your head. It can cause pain and stiffness, making it tough to relocate your jaw.

- Lockjaw: Lockjaw, also called trismus, is a problem where the jaw muscles spasm and protect against normal mouth opening.

- Dental Cancer: Trouble in mouth activity can be a very early sign of oral cancer cells. It's vital to get it examined by an oral cosmetic surgeon.

- Infection: An infection in the mouth or salivary glands can trigger swelling and problem in mouth motion.

- Injury: Injury to the jaw or face can bring about issues with jaw movement.

Loose or Shifting Teeth

Here are some reasons loosened or shifting teeth shouldn't be overlooked:

- Injury or injury: Teeth can become loosened because of an impact to the mouth or face. An oral surgeon can analyze the damage and provide appropriate treatment.

- Periodontal illness: Advanced periodontal illness can cause the sustaining frameworks of the teeth to damage, resulting in tooth flexibility. A dental specialist can review the degree of the disease and recommend treatment alternatives.

- Tooth decay: Serious degeneration can threaten the stability of the tooth, triggering it to become loose. A dental specialist can identify the best strategy.

- Bite issues: Misaligned teeth or an improper bite can cause teeth to move or become loosened. A dental cosmetic surgeon can address these problems and prevent additional damage.

- Bone loss: Sometimes, bone loss in the jaw can cause teeth to come to be loosened. A dental specialist can evaluate the scenario and provide suitable therapy to restore security.

Hitting or Popping Jaw Joint



Do you experience a clicking or popping sensation in your jaw joint? This could be a sign that you require to get in touch with an oral surgeon right away.

Clicking or appearing the jaw joint, likewise called the temporomandibular joint (TMJ), can show a problem with the joint's alignment or feature. It may be caused by problems such as TMJ condition, joint inflammation, or a displaced disc in the joint.

This clicking or standing out can cause pain, pain, and trouble in opening up or shutting your mouth. If left untreated, it can intensify and influence your every day life.

As a result, it is necessary to seek the know-how of an oral doctor who can detect the underlying cause and offer suitable therapy alternatives to relieve your signs and stop further issues.
